I’ll show you how I made a simple boom arm using a tripod and some parts I already had from my lights. It’s a clean, easy setup that keeps the mic in place without needing to clamp anything or plug in too many wires. I’m using the Rode Wireless GO 2 right now, clipped right onto the stand, and it works great. It’s not fancy, but it gets the job done. If you're trying to keep your workspace simple and still sound solid — this might help you out."
